如何在Java中将字符串的第一个字符大写
引言
作为一名经验丰富的开发者,掌握Java中字符串操作是非常基础的技能。在本文中,我将指导一位刚入行的小白开发者如何实现将字符串的第一个字符大写的功能。
流程概述
首先,让我们来看一下实现这个功能的具体步骤,以便让小白开发者清晰地了解整个过程。
步骤 | 操作 |
---|---|
1 | 获取字符串的第一个字符 |
2 | 将第一个字符转换为大写 |
3 | 将原始字符串的第一个字符替换为大写字符 |
具体步骤及代码示例
步骤一:获取字符串的第一个字符
在Java中,我们可以通过 charAt()
方法获取字符串的指定位置的字符。
// 获取字符串的第一个字符
char firstChar = originalString.charAt(0);
步骤二:将第一个字符转换为大写
Java中的 Character
类提供了 toUpperCase()
方法来将字符转换为大写。
// 将第一个字符转换为大写
char upperCaseFirstChar = Character.toUpperCase(firstChar);
步骤三:将原始字符串的第一个字符替换为大写字符
我们可以使用 substring()
方法结合字符串拼接来实现替换操作。
// 将原始字符串的第一个字符替换为大写字符
String result = upperCaseFirstChar + originalString.substring(1);
结论
通过以上步骤,我们就成功实现了将Java字符串的第一个字符大写的功能。希望这篇文章能帮助到小白开发者,让他们更加熟练地掌握Java字符串操作的技巧。如果有任何疑问或者需要进一步的解释,欢迎随时向我请教。
参考资料
- [Java String类文档](
- [Java Character类文档](
Markdown代码
## 如何在Java中将字符串的第一个字符大写
### 引言
...
行内代码
在Java中,我们可以通过 charAt()
方法获取字符串的指定位置的字符。